The Luzern Lions (“Lions”), an American football team from the Swiss city of Lucerne, is creating its own coin with the support of Zug-based fintech ecoo AG, which can be used to pay for the team’s home games. The Lions-Coin is not a speculative token, but a stablecoin pegged to the Swiss Franc. The transactions are secured by the Tezos blockchain technology.
Lions-Coin is launched simply by use of the Ecoo App which is built on the Tezos blockchain. Ecoo App enables users to launch their own tokens and coins for their specific needs for use-cases such as closed payment systems, loyalty programs, and voucher and promotions programs.
– Tourism: guests can pay with «Tourism Coins» at selected shops, railways, and businesses
– Events or festivals, where visitors pay with coins, while the partners, e.g. a catering stand, collect the event currency via the app
– Companies that want to give their employees meal vouchers not only for the canteen, but also for the nearby bakery or the pop-up restaurant on the corner
– Health insurance that credits the insured with “Health Points” that can be redeemed at selected partners. This simplifies the organization of partnerships in the health sector, for example in the area of health promotion.
On the ecoo self-service platform, the Lions independently set up a coin, defined transaction rules, and created onboarding codes.
“The setup of our coin only took a few minutes. With the ecoo system, we can offer our patrons and sponsors something really innovative that is extremely rare in Swiss sport,” explains Carl Holdt, General Manager of the Luzern Lions.
Claudia Sauter, President of the Board of Directors of ecoo, adds: “The Lions are an up-and-coming sports club and are therefore a perfect fit for us. The Lions coin is an exciting first step in our collaboration!”

Etherlink, the Tezos blockchain’s latest Layer 2 solution, is set to redefine the landscape of decentralized applications (DApps) with its upcoming mainnet launch in March 2024. This EVM-compatible, optimistic rollup distinguishes itself from other external Layer 2 platforms like Arbitrum, Optimism, and Polygon, due to its unique enshrinement within the Tezos blockchain.
